3. The Circle Trail

SCENIC PATHWAY EXPERIENCE


The Circle Trail offers 24 miles of paved pathways around Wichita Falls with sections near Lakeside City. The trail features benches, gazebos, picnic tables, and rest spots along its 10-foot-wide cement path. Nature enthusiasts can spot diverse wildlife including deer, birds, squirrels, and rabbits while enjoying the scenic views along the Wichita River and Holiday Creek.

8. Texas City Dike

SCENIC WATERFRONT LANDMARK


Texas City Dike extends 5 miles into Galveston Bay, making it one of the longest man-made fishing piers in the world. Visitors can enjoy fishing, bird watching, and sometimes spot dolphins swimming at the end of the dike. The scenic point of interest attracts nature enthusiasts and photographers year-round.

10. Texas City Museum

LOCAL HISTORY SHOWCASE


Texas City Museum features fascinating exhibits on local history including artifacts from the USS Westfield and a real Civil War cannon. The museum showcases the founding of Texas City and commemorates the 1947 Disaster that shaped the community. Children can enjoy the Discovery Room while adults appreciate the detailed model displays of historical significance.

13. Wonder World Park

UNDERGROUND CAVE ADVENTURE


Wonder World Park is known as the first show cave in Texas, welcoming visitors for over 105 years to tour the Balcones Fault Line Cave. This one-of-a-kind theme park offers a unique geological experience with natural formations and educational exhibits. Beyond the cave, the park features numerous additional attractions for family entertainment and fun.

15. World Heritage Center

SPANISH COLONIAL LEGACY


The World Heritage Center in San Antonio serves as a gateway to the city's five Spanish colonial missions: Mission Concepción, Mission San José, Mission San Juan, Mission Espada, and The Alamo. Visitors can explore engaging exhibits that detail the fascinating and complex history of these historical sites. The center highlights the long-lasting impacts of the missions on the region's cultural heritage.
